why is all my mail suddenly forwarding into my Outlook Express? and how do I disable that?
Question by Joanne T: why is all my mail suddenly forwarding into my Outlook Express? and how do I disable that?
I haven’t changed any settings, but have added a blackberry….now all of a sudden all of my emails are disappearing from my yahoo inbox and forwarding to my Outlook Express. How do I disable that?
Best answer:
Answer by Barkley Hound
Mail only goes to Outlook Express if the Yahoo Account ha been set up there and you start the program. In order to not receive mail there either delete the Yahoo account from Outlook Express or don’t run the program.

if ure mail is leaving the yahoo server and going to outlook then open outlook and on the menu bar click ‘tools>accounts>yahoo>properties’ and on the ‘advanced’ tab check the box ‘leave a copy of messages on server’ and check the appropriate box for when or how to delete them from the server (by default it does not leave a copy)
pop3 servers actually download the message and removes it from the server unless u opt to leave a copy on the server whereas imap servers are just a ‘mirror’ of the server and stay there until u delete them
should solve ure problem
